THE LOW FREQUENCY EFFECTS OF TRANSVERSE CONDUCTIVITY OF ELECTRON IN LOCALIZED STATE OF THE TWO DIMENSIONAL ELECTRON GAS IN MOS INVERSION LAYER UNDER THE CONDITION OF QUANTIZED LIMIT

In this article, we analyze the frequency characteristics of electron conductivity in localized states of the 2 dimensional electron gas (2DEG) in MOS inversion layer under the condition of quantized limit. Based on the frequency dependence of Fermi distribution function, we derived the frequency characteristics of the two dominant conduction processes, i.e., the conductivity due to the process of thermally exciting to the mobility edge, σME (ω),and that due to variable range hopping process, σVRH(ω). We found that σME(ω) and σVRH (ω) are both complex functions. The time constant of σME(ω), τn, is longer, corresponding to a low frequency process. And that of σVRH(ω) is much shorter, corresponding to high frequency process. The theoretical curve is compared with experimental data. It is found that in order to fit the theoretical curve to the experimental one, the time constant τn should be approximately 3.6 ×10-6 s.

The (5p3/2ns)1 (n = 13-21), (5p3/2nd)3 (n = 13-24) autoionizing levels of strontium have been measured by the laser multi-step excitation method and polarization technique. In the core excitation profiles for the (5p3/2ns)1 states below the 5p1/2 ionization limit, distortions appear at locations corresponding to the (5p1/2ns), and (5p1/2nd)1 levels. Distortions also appear in the (5p3/2nd)3 excitation profiles. These results show that there exist interse-ries interactions between the (5pjns) and (5pjnd) autoionizing series of strontium.

The intensity ratios I(L)/I(K) of eight kinds of pure element's thin films from Ge to Sn have been measured in a TEM using X-ray EDS at 40, 80, 100, 120,160 and 200 kV. Using these I(L)/I(K) values, the Cliff-Lorimer factor KXSi and their interpolated values for the K lines, the KXSi values for L lines are obtained. In order to determine which Q ionization cross-section formula in literature is the best, the calculated values I(L)/I(K) using nine formulas of Q were compared with expermental data. It has been found that there are large discrepancies between the expermental data and calculated values. After considering the errors by various parameters used in calculation, it becomes evident that the discrepancy is mainly caused by inaccuacy of cross-section and the best formula of Q proposed by Fabre de la Ripelle must also be revised. The quantitative analysis for several specimens with known composition was done using our revised Q and EDAX-9100's progroms. The results snow that by using our revised formula of Q, the errors of analytical results from K-K and K-L lines at 100 and 200 kV could be reduced significantly.

The inclusions and dislocations in LiNbO3 crystals have been studied by means of X-ray topography. The influence of elastic anisotropy on the contrast of inclusions was observed. The Burgers vectors of dislocations in this crystals were found to be of the type of 1/3〈1120〉, the smallest lattice vector, and 1/3〈0111〉, the next smallest lattice vector. The pure twist sub-boundary which consists of two sets of pure screw dislocations with Burgers vectors l/3〈101l〉 was also observed.

The room temperature adsorption of water on clean and sodium predeposited InP(lll) surface has been studied by UPS and HREELS. The sticking coefficient of water on InP(lll) surface increases significantly as the surface is covered with 0.3 moiiolayer of sodium. This sticking coefficient enhancement could be shown to be related to the charge transfer between the sodium atoms and the surface phosphorous atoms. Water species adsorb On the surface mainly in the form of undissociated molecules. The existence of P-H bond related loss energy peak at 282 meV observed in HREELS suggests that a portion of water molecules may interact with sodium atoms predeposited on the surface or possibly decomposed on the surface to release free hydrogen atoms which could make bonding with surface phosphorous atoms.

The fast ionic conductor, LiCl-LiF-B2O3, LiF-B2O3 in microcrystalline and non-crystalline forms were studied by positron annihilation. It was found in all cases, the intensity of the mid-lifetime component I2 depends directly on the electrical conductivity σ. Additional measurement of Doppler broadening on the same systems indicated that voids between the microcrystal and network phases provid more transfer path for Li ions, thus lead to higher conductivity in the microcrystalline form of LiCl-LiF-B2O3 system.

In this article the effect of hydrogen on structure of amorphous alloys of the form Ni0.243Zr0.757 Hy 0≤y≤0.25 is reported. The results of investigations on the structure of amorphous Ni0.243Zr0.757 and its hydrogenated sample are described. X-ray diffraction data are employed to calculate their radial distribution functions (RDF(r)) structures. The coordination umber of Ni-Zr metallic glass is determined as 10.6 and the hydrogen atoms in the hydrogenated amorphous Ni0.243Zr0.757H0.25 apparently prefer to occupy the tetrahedral hole surrounded mainly by 4 Zr atoms and a few by 3 Zr + 1 Ni atoms.

Gd3Ga5-xAlxO12 single crystal has been grown by the Czochralski rechnique. It was ascertained as garent single phase material by X-ray photography. Experimental studies of the magnetization and susceptibility of Gd3Ga5-xAlxO12 have been carried out along the [111] crystal axis in the temperature range of 1.5 to 77 K, and compared with Gd3Ga5O12 (GGG).The primary results show that the susceptibility of this material obeys the Curie-Weiss law when the magnetic field is below 500(Oe), the ordering temperature is far below 1.5 K. The magnetization of GGAG is about 4% higher than that of GGG for magnetic fields greater than l0000(Oe). When the magnetic field is about 30000 (Oe). The Critical magnetic field of GGAG is about 4000(Oe) higher than that of GGG. It is shown that the substitution technique is efficient in searching after new working substance for magnetic refrigerator.
